George IE Eluwa Ronke Atamewalen Kingsley Odogwu Babatunde Ahonsi

BACKGROUND Use of modern contraceptive methods in Nigeria remained at 10% between 2008 and 2013 despite substantive investments in family planning services. Many women in their first postpartum year, in particular, have an unmet need for family planning.
